Navkar Urbanstructure Ltd has informed BSE and NSE that it does not meet the 'Large Corporate' criteria defined under SEBI's November 26, 2018 circular on fund raising through debt securities by large entities. Because of this, the company is exempt from filing the Initial Disclosure in the prescribed Annexure-A format. The letter, signed by Managing Director Harsh Shah, was submitted on April 22, 2025. No financial figures or thresholds are disclosed in the filing, as the company is simply confirming its exempt status. This is a routine, compliance-driven communication.
No material impact on shareholders or the stock price. This is a standard regulatory filing confirming the company falls below the large corporate threshold and is therefore not required to submit additional debt-related disclosures.
